Cloud Java Developer

Salary Competitive

Tired of early-stage startups and late-stage mammoths? Do you want to be part of building a big cloud architecture that is used by millions of people? And do you want to work with talented but humble colleagues in a small, dedicated team? Are you a curious and driven person that speaks your mind and likes to build great things together as a team? Well enough with the questions then, cause we've got a job for you!


The job

The Restaurant industry is the 3rd least digitalized industry in the world. LEEROY helps restaurant chains become more successful by offering them a number of products that are fully integrated in real-time.  These products include a mobile Point-of-Sale (Swift), Self-service kiosk (Kotlin/Android), Apps for the guests (React Native), and an Admin interface to control everything (React). All services connect through dedicated backends using mostly Node.js but also GraphQL, to our Java Spring.Boot environment. Everything is hosted on AWS in Docker containers. Automation uses technologies like Swagger and CircleCI.

 

The team

You will be working in a dedicated Scrum team with everyone in the same room. The team includes Front-end developers, Product designer, QA, and Back-end colleagues. From your Product Manager you will get problems to solve and as a team you have to combine all your different skillsets and mindsets to find the best solution that solves User and Business needs but is also technically feasible. Your boss in an Agile coach also located in the same office.

 

Your qualifications

A curious, meticulous and social person with:

  • High experience with Spring Boot and Java
  • High experience with AWS including container services, load balancers, auto scaling, multi-account setups, IAM, networking, and infrastructure as code using CloudFormation
  • DevOps attitude, we are not only developers, we also run the service
  • High problem-solving skills
  • High level understanding of creating maintainable solutions, with good design
  • Understanding patterns of reusable code and object-oriented design patterns
  • Experience with Swagger
  • Experience in Spring framework, Spring MVC, Spring Boot, Spring Integration
  • Experience in Unit testing / Integration testing
  • Experience in Maven, Gradle, Git
  • Experience in building RESTful web services (with Spring MVC), preferably also within other frameworks as well (for example, Play, Vert.x, Restlet)
  • Experience in AI, BI, Payments or PIM (Product Information Managmenet) is a plus

Perks and benefits

This job comes with several perks and benefits

Free lunch
Free lunch

Enjoy a free catered lunch with your colleagues, every day.

Flexible working hours
Flexible working hours

Time is precious. Make it count. Morning person or night owl, this job is for you.

Free coffee / tea
Free coffee / tea

Get your caffeine fix to get you started and keep you going.

Near public transit
Near public transit

Easy access and treehugger friendly workplace.

Social gatherings
Social gatherings

Social gatherings and games; hang out with your colleagues.

Free office snacks
Free office snacks

Peckish after lunch? We got your back with soft drinks, treats and fruit.

See all 9 benefits

Working at
LEEROY

Sweden's number one Restaurant Tech Startup. We digitalize medium to XL restaurant chains and help them get happier staff, happier customers and earn more money. Our products are built with modern tech and fueled by real AI. The people here are brilliant but humble and we value the relationships we build with each other, our customers and our partners.

Read more about LEEROY

company gallery image